Honestly not much change in her, just a bit of leaf growth. I'm a bit concerned because the last plant started out this slow and ended up tiny--but that one also had some issues with over-lighting and over-watering that so far haven't been a problem with this plant. I gave her a little taste of nutes today, we'll see how she takes to them and adjust from there. I have no idea what's going on with that tiny little leaf on the top there. If it's something that actually has an explanation, I'd definitely appreciate input from more experienced growers. For now, I'll just assume that she's a weird little one.

Just wanted to pop in with a quick update. I figured out why her growth slowed down so much! It seems that sometime in the past two weeks, a very angry infestation of white fungus has begun taking over the bottom of the fabric pot. Since she's so close to harvest anyways, I decided to go ahead and just cut her rather than try to fight it and risk losing the bud. At this point, the infestation was contained to the bottom of the pot and hadn't reached the rest of the plant yet, so I think the bud will be fine. She's currently drying, so I'll update with the final harvest stats once she's dry enough to weigh. Lessons learned: - I need to be much stricter about emptying the water tray. In the past couple of weeks I've been neglecting it and letting water just sit there. I thought it was okay because the pot is held up way above where the water is, but the fungus still had a good go at her. From now on, I need to keep a firm schedule of watering in the morning and emptying the tray in the evening, without fail. No standing water, ANYWHERE. EVER. - In the early stages, I need to cater the light more responsively to the plant's growing patterns. She had too little light at first and shot way up, and then to much light because I was trying to prevent further stretching. I will start plants with two lights out of the four and go from there depending on how they react. - I should start LST much earlier in the plant's life. I started so late this time that she could barely bend, and I definitely think it affected her growth. - I need to purchase a good magnifier and base my nute schedule on the needs and maturity of the individual plant, rather than following some preset schedule and just reacting as problems arise. - At least every other watering, I should lift the plant out of the bucket and give her a once over so I can catch any future fungi in the early stages. Tl;DR: Fungis are not fun guys.
